Premature ejaculation is a common concern that affects many individuals, leading to a decrease in sexual confidence and avoidance of sexual encounters. Defined simply, premature ejaculation occurs when one ejaculates sooner than desired, be it within a minute or after several minutes. The Biological Perspective on Premature Ejaculation

Historically, the human sexual response system was designed for quick ejaculation to increase the chances of procreation. In the face of predators or threats from other human groups, taking too long could have been life-threatening. However, in today's world, such immediate threats during sexual encounters are non-existent, allowing individuals the freedom to explore ways to extend their sexual experiences.

The Impact of Premature Ejaculation

A survey conducted among my clients revealed that 85% of men have experienced premature ejaculation, and 37% have avoided sexual encounters due to fear of ejaculating too quickly. Interestingly, while 88% of women reported having partners who ejaculated prematurely, a significant portion expressed dissatisfaction with partners who could last but lacked connection during sex. This highlights the importance of not just stamina but also emotional and physical connection during sexual activities.

Causes of Premature Ejaculation

Premature ejaculation can stem from various factors, including poor masturbation habits, pornography addiction, bodily tension, and mental anxiety. These factors contribute to a sexual response system that triggers ejaculation prematurely.

The Role of Connection in Sexual Satisfaction

Feedback from women emphasizes the value of intentionality in ejaculation. A significant majority of women reported positive sexual experiences with partners who were intentional with their ejaculations, often describing these encounters as the best of their lives. This underscores the importance of not just focusing on delaying ejaculation but also on fostering a deeper connection during sex.
